No trains in or out of London King's Cross on June weekend as East Coast Upgrade work continues
- No trains in or out of London King’s Cross, and no Thameslink services will run via Finsbury Park, on Saturday 20 and Sunday 21 June 2020 so new overhead line equipment can be installed.
- Project is part of £1.2billion upgrade which will deliver more trains, thousands of extra seats and more reliable journeys between London, the north, and Scotland.
- Under current COVID-19 guidance, journeys should only be made if they are necessary, and those needing to travel should avoid using public transport wherever possible, with use of face coverings strongly encouraged where social distancing is not possible.

Wherry line track renewal works to make journeys more reliable for passengers
Works to replace worn out track on the line between Norwich and Lowestoft will take place in June and August to provide a better journey experience for passengers. This follows works successfully completed last February to replace 3km of track in the Hassingham area.

Iconic Tay Bridge is having sleepers renewed
Work is now underway to replace more than 1,200 sleepers located on the Tay Bridge, the longest railway structure in Scotland.

Major refurbishment at Welwyn Garden City station will now complete in Summer
A £1million Network Rail project to upgrade the footbridge at Welwyn Garden City station will now reopen in June and complete in the Summer, after additional defects were identified and severe weather and social distancing measures impacted on progress.

Passengers who must travel urged to plan for the nine-day closure of the line between Yeovil Junction and Gillingham
A section of railway between Somerset and Wiltshire will close for nine days from 13-21 June to allow Network Rail to secure a railway cutting ensuring more reliable journeys for passengers, as well as removing two speed restrictions.

Passengers reminded of overnight work to overhead power lines at Euston
Passengers are being advised that there will be no services in or out of London Euston after 9pm this Thursday (4 June) while work to overhead electric power lines is carried out.

Upgraded Fareham-Eastleigh railway reopens to passengers with smoother, more reliable journeys
Network Rail engineers have successfully completed a vital upgrade of the railway between Fareham and Eastleigh in Hampshire to provide a more reliable train service for passengers
